Your Role

Depending on what professional experience you have and whether you are currently in tourism training, you will be placed accordingly. This can be at reception, room service, catering, shuttle service, wellness & spa or in many other areas. It is possible to agree on the tasks in advance, whereby your previous training is important here. In general, we’re still open to receiving applicants with little experience.

 

For stays longer than 5 months up to 7  months under the Gold program, the monthly allowance is €450 with meals and accommodation provided by the hotel.

 

Shortly after arrival, you will have to undergo a health check, including an X-ray. This is a mandatory requirement for working in the hospitality sector and will be arranged by the on-site team.

Greek language skills are not mandatory for this program.

PROGRAM ELIGIBILITY:

  • Be a Canadian citizen eligible for the Greek working holiday visa
  • Be willing to commit to a placement for over 5 months up to 7 months
  • Provide a birth certificate – this is required to obtain a tax number. The on-site team will help get an official translation.

WORKING HOLIDAY VISA ELIGIBILITY

  • Be a Canadian citizen with a valid Canadian passport
  • Be between 18-35 years old (inclusive)
  • Have a return ticket or show that you have enough money to buy a ticket for the return journey
  • Provide proof of funds (approx. $3,000 CAD)
  • Pay the visa fee of 100 EUR
  • Provide a copy of the Penal Certificate issued by Canadian Authorities
  • Obtain a medical fitness certificate
  • Have insurance that covers the full duration of your stay in Greece

Canadians with the Greek working holiday visa can work and travel in Greece for up to 12 months.

Crete

Crete is located in the south of the Aegean Sea and is the largest Greek island. It offers breathtakingly beautiful nature with high mountains and wild gorges. The island is like a small version of the mainland. You will find beautiful original villages, big cities and mountains here. Blending the old with the new, the mountains with the sea, the island brings together so many comparative advantages that it is now one of Europe’s most popular tourist destinations.

The scent of thyme, sage and oregano fills the air due to the cultivation of aromatic herbs. Crete’s agriculture is mainly used for wine, olive and fruit growing and you can admire grapevines and olive trees everywhere. The island is one of the largest olive oil exporters in the EU and one of the oldest olive trees in the world can be found near Kavousi in north-east Crete.

Administratively, Crete is divided into four prefectures: Heraklion, Chania, Rethymnon and Lassithi. Heraklion is the island’s largest city and its capital – a vibrant city full of students and youth.
